2008 was when the split came, and Booz Allen Hamilton (parent company) divided in 2. The firm sold a majority stake in the US government business for $2.45B to the Carlyle Group (Booz Allen Hamilton) and Booz & Company, owned and operated as a partnership, assumed the commercial strategy role. The Mayo Clinic Center for Innovation (CFI) was established in 2008, becoming the first healthcare innovation center to employ a team of in-house designers. Under the banner of the Mayo Clinic motto, “the needs of the patient come first,” it utilises human-centered design to transform the experience and delivery of healthcare.
